N-COUNT A pipe is a long, round, hollow object, usually made of metal or plastic, through which a liquid or gas can flow. 管子
The liquid can't escape into the air, because it's inside a pipe.
液体不会漏到空气中,因为它在管子里。
N-COUNT A pipe is an object that is used for smoking tobacco. You put the tobacco into the cup-shaped part at the end of the pipe, light it, and breathe in the smoke through a narrow tube. 烟斗
Do you smoke a pipe?
你抽烟斗吗?
N-COUNT A pipe is a simple musical instrument in the shape of a tube with holes in it. You play a pipe by blowing into it while covering and uncovering the holes with your fingers. 管乐器
N-COUNT An organ pipe is one of the long hollow tubes in which air vibrates and produces a musical note. 管风琴的音管
N a large cask for wine, oil, etc 装酒、油等的大桶
V-T If liquid or gas is piped somewhere, it is transferred from one place to another through a pipe. 用管道输送
The heated gas is piped through a coil surrounded by water.
受热气体通过水中的一根螺旋管输送。
The Communists brought electricity to his village and piped in drinking water from the reservoir.
共产党员们把电接入了他的村子,还用管道从水库引来饮用水。
V to play (music) on a pipe 以管乐器吹奏(音乐)
